
This year's 2013 Teacher of the Year finalists were recently named. Two of the teachers hail from Claywell Elementary.
They are:
- Cindy Nuñez – Kindergarten Assistant at Claywell Elementary.
- Sharon S. Smith – EET Mentor; 1st Grade (Inclusion) at Claywell Elementary.

What To Know About Hillsborough's Teacher Of The Year Program

- The annual Teacher of the Year Award program starts with nominees at each of Hillsborough’s public schools, which leads to the selection of one top teacher at each school.
- In turn, those teachers become the nominees for the district’s list of finalists.
- “All schools in the district are invited to nominate one teacher at their site whom they feel is the most well-rounded and professional,” according to a notice posted on the Hillsborough Education Foundation website. “Finalists are selected by a district committee and individually interviewed. One winner is then selected for the prestigious honor of being named Hillsborough County’s Teacher of the Year.”
- The district’s top teacher goes on to compete for Florida State Teacher of the Year.
- The state’s top teacher then enters the national Teacher of the Year contest.
- Yolanda Whitehead Driskell, a teacher at Hillsborough High School, was named the 2012 Teacher of the Year.
- Cynthia Folsom Crim, a teacher at Palm River Elementary, was named the 2011 Teacher of the Year.
- Emily Marrero, a teacher at Philip Shore Elementary School, earned the honor in 2010.
- Cleveland Elementary School teacher Megan Allen in 2009 won not only Hillsborough’s Teacher of the Year award, but also advanced as a finalist in the National Teacher of the Year contest by earning the state’s top-teacher title.
